Jim Ross on Punk-Rock:

“@CMPunk opening the broadcast PO’ed and totally embracing and refining how to be a legit antagonist on a sports entertainment, TV program. Punk turning the tables on new, WWE Champion @TheRock while discussing the ‘rematch’ for the WWE Title at the Elimination Chamber was strategically spot on. Great psychology.

Loved the fact that Punk wasn’t ‘hawking’ his merchandise and seemed to purposely ‘dress down’ for the night staying in complete character as the badass that he actually is.

Anxious to see Punk-Rock at the next WWE PPV simply from a strategic standpoint as in what new, nuances will be added to the outing and how big a step forward will the two stars take in their sure-to-be show closing performance.”

Jim Ross on Antonio Cesaro, Wade Barrett and Bo Dallas:

“Not a great night for the IC and US Champions, both lost, but @AntonioCesaro, United States Champion, still is a shining star that hasn’t approached his WWE peak while IC Champion @WadeBarrett provided @TheBoDallas a signature victory on WWE’s flagship broadcast.

Loved that Bo wears a black glove much like his WWE HOF family members, Grandpa Blackjack Mulligan and Uncle Barry Windham.”
